Corkscrew Swamp Audubon Sanctuary
 | |  |
| The two-mile boardwalk
trail meanders through
towering 500 year-old
trees. | | Here in their natural
habitat, relatively
untouched by humans, you
may well see alligators,
deer and bobcats. |
 | |  |
| There are almost 200
species of birds, including
egrets, nesting Wood
Storks and wading birds,
and different varieties of
frogs, turtles, snakes and
lizards . | | Each summer, red hibiscus
flowers provide a splash of
color in the swamp. |
 |
| The Corkscrew Swamp Sanctuary
is open year round: May-November, from 8
AM to 5 PM; December-April, from 7AM to
5 PM. |
